Paul, if you can find the downloaded song on your hard drive, right click it in My Computer or Windows Explorer and left click on "send for drive xx" where xx is your burner drive. Then a window will pop up that will prompt you through burning the CD as a regular or a data CD. Emailme and I can give you more detailed help if htis doesn't work.
